한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
プログラマーが仕事を探すという現象は、業界内の需要の変化を反映するだけでなく、社会全体の技術開発動向とも密接に関係しています。人工知能、ビッグデータ、クラウド コンピューティングなどのテクノロジーの普及に伴い、企業ではソフトウェア開発とシステム最適化に対する需要が高まっており、プログラマーには豊富なタスクの機会が与えられています。しかし、それは競争圧力の激化ももたらしました。
これに関連して、プログラマーは市場の変化に適応するためにスキルと総合的な資質を継続的に向上させる必要があります。しっかりとしたプログラミングの基礎を持ち、Python、Java、C などの複数のプログラミング言語と開発ツールに習熟している必要があります。同時に、革新的で挑戦的なタスクに取り組むためには、ブロックチェーン、量子コンピューティングなどの最先端のテクノロジーのトレンドを理解する必要もあります。
さらに、優れたコミュニケーションスキルとチームワークの精神も、プログラマーがタスクを見つける過程で不可欠な資質です。プロジェクトでは、プログラマーは多くの場合、プロダクト マネージャー、デザイナー、テスターなどの複数の役割と緊密に連携する必要があります。効果的なコミュニケーションとコラボレーションを通じてのみ、プロジェクトをスムーズに進行させ、期待される目標を達成することができます。
プログラマーにとって、自分のタスクに合ったプラットフォームとチャネルを選択することも重要です。現在、Upwork、Freelancer など、プログラマー専用のタスク投稿やマッチング サービスを提供するオンライン プラットフォームが多数あります。これらのプラットフォームは、世界中からタスク要件を収集するだけでなく、プログラマーに自分の能力や経験を披露する機会も提供します。これらのプラットフォーム上で強力な個人的評判と口コミを構築することで、プログラマーはより質の高い割り当ての機会を引き寄せることができます。
同時に、ソーシャル ネットワークや業界フォーラムも、プログラマーがタスク情報を入手する重要な方法です。これらのプラットフォームでは、プログラマーは同僚と経験を交換し、リソースを共有し、業界のトレンドについて学ぶことができます。場合によっては、偶然のコミュニケーションや推奨が、プログラマーに予期せぬタスクの機会をもたらすことがあります。
ただし、プログラマーとしての仕事を見つけるのは必ずしも簡単ではありません。多数のタスクの選択に直面した場合、真の要求と虚偽の要求をどのように区別し、不正行為の罠に陥るのを回避するかは、注意して扱う必要がある問題です。さらに、タスクの品質と報酬もプログラマーが考慮する必要がある重要な要素です。単純そうに見えても実際に実行するのが難しいタスクもあれば、高収入ではあるものの、技術的に非常に要求が厳しく、自分の能力を超えているタスクもあります。
適切なタスクをより適切に見つけるために、プログラマーは継続的に経験を蓄積し、判断能力を向上させる必要があります。オープンソース プロジェクトやコミュニティ活動に参加することで、プロジェクトの経験と技術レベルを高めることができます。同時に、経験豊富な先輩にアドバイスを求め、その経験や教訓から学ぶことも良い方法です。
将来に目を向けると、テクノロジーが進歩し続け、社会のニーズが変化し続けるにつれて、プログラマーがタスクを見つける方法や手段も革新と発展を続けるでしょう。機会と課題に満ちたこの時代において、プログラマーは知恵と努力を駆使してより価値のある仕事を見つけ、技術の進歩と社会の発展にさらに貢献するだろうと私たちは信じています。